Summary
The Program Specialist for Secondary Mathematics is responsible for assisting the Mathematics Director in planning for and training all Secondary Instructional Coaches, Department Chairs and Contacts, and teachers in the implementation of effective 6-12 standards-based math instruction in all schools.
Essential Duties
- Assists schools in implementing effective mathematics instruction using research based instructional strategies
- Assists administrators in supporting, training, and coaching teachers and staff in math
- Designs and delivers training to administrators/teachers in providing feedback to students to improve instruction delivery
- Identifies resources and supports teachers with differentiation to meet all students’ needs in math
- Provides individual assistance to schools experiencing significant struggles in the areas of conceptual understanding, procedural skill and fluency, and application of mathematics
- Works in collaboration with other departments and areas to maximize teacher effectiveness as it relates to the math instruction
- Performs other duties as assigned by the appropriate administrator
Required Education
Bachelor’s Degree in Education or in the area of Math
Certification/Licensure
Must hold or be eligible for a valid and clear teaching certificate in the area of Middle School or High School Math
Experience Qualifications
Minimum of three years successful classroom teaching experience required; Three years supervisory experience preferred; Prior experience with standards-based instruction, teaching of Math and professional staff development required; Experience working within a large, complex organization preferred
